WebKeywords in your CV headline are likely going to be your core skills, transferable skills, and the position title. The keywords you use will very much depend on your profession. For example, if you're going for a marketing job, you might include "copywriting" or "B2B/B2C" in your CV headline. On the other hand, if you are going for an admin ... WebBanner — A headline in large letters running across the entire width of the first page. Beat — A reporter's regular routine for covering news sources. Body Copy — The main part of a story. Bold Face — A heavy or dark type. Box — Border around a story or photo. Break — Initial news coverage of an event. Web1 hour ago · After earthquake, Istanbul gripped by fear that bigger disaster awaits. According to official data, an average of more than three people live in each household, meaning up to 5 million live in these properties. Istanbul municipality's housing agency KIPTAS says it has received applications to demolish and rebuild at cost price 490,000 homes.
